PERSONAL HISTORY and ORIGIN OF POWERS

Melissa Eon was a happy woman. married just a year ago, she now had just found out she was pregnant with her first child. On the way home from the doctors office, she found the road ahead of her closed for repairs. Turning onto a side road, she began to take the long way home, not knowing of the dimensional anomaly which had been laid right in the car's path. It was a freak dimensional anomaly, something which in all currently known scientific sense should not be able to exist, and even as Melissa drove through it, she wondered to herself why she was the only one driving on that particular road... The anomaly was invisible, intangible, and short lived, vanishing shortly after the car passed through it.

Months later, the child was born. She was named Sylvi, and was as hungry and cranky as any newborn baby.

A year passed. One day while she was being driven to a routine checkup, her mother's car was held up by strange looking men wearing black and green. The child was snatched from her mothers arms, while the screaming, desperate mother was restrained by a paralysis device. The kidnappers took young Sylvi, leaving her mother sobbing and shaking in the street.

Sylvi was brought before Empress Istvatha V'han, the Empress of a Billion Dimensions, who had, unbeknownst to anyone but herself, set up the anomaly young Sylvi had passed through as a dangerous experiment. V'han, with further future intelligence, had decided her experiment was a "success" and ordered the child captured. V'han's anomaly had encoded secrets of the Omniverse itself in Sylvi's very being, her DNA, her Mind. V'han knew that although she could not steal these secrets from the child without being destroyed by them, she could raise this child as her own servant, and use the power these secrets grant in her own interests.

Taking a sample of Sylvi's DNA as a backup, she prepared to have this captured child raised and taught as a faithful minion and pawn.

The Drifter, however, had been "driftin' through" and saw the danger young Sylvi was in.

Managing a daring rescue, he snatched the child from the Empress' grasp and returned her to her parents. V'han still had her DNA, but now Sylvi was safe.

POWERS

Sylviana's powers are all derived from the base secrets of the Omniverse embedded in her mind and encoded in her DNA. The general scope of powers this grants her is vast, and makes her among the worlds most powerful living superheroes in theory, but her power has some strict limitations in most situations. The more power she channels through her altered, yet still human body, the more dangerous channeling such power becomes for her, up to the point of injury or even certain death. Meditation and intense concentration can extend the limits to which she can channel her powers, but only temporarily. She can't just bust out godlike power at whim. To sum up, she's got a connection to near unlimited power and knowledge in theory, but the amount she has access to in most situations is extremely limited.

Protected by Combat Clairvoyance, Sylviana can see attacks before they happen, and react accordingly, whether by dodging, a counter pulse of energy, force fields, or via teleport. In addition, regular power negators are near useless against her, as she draws her power from different channels than normal mutants. (Magical containment would be key.)

Sylviana's power level is hard to accurately quantify, as depending on how hard she pushes herself, and how much danger she puts herself in, (see Deadly Upgrade)
she is between a 3 or 4 on the Super Weight scale, yet one of her more mundane yet undeveloped abilities, (the power to create microuniverses) touches on the low end of the cosmic scale, at 5.

Extended meditation and preparation can allow her to push herself further, reaching borderline cosmic power levels relatively safely for short periods, although still very stressful and exhausting on her body, often sending her into a semi comotose sleep afterwards.

While not immune to things like reality warping, she'll retain some knowledge of the fact something isn't right, and may be able to figure out what's happening. (Similar to the Reading Steiner) although not quite as immediately potent. This is because of the connection her mind has to the Omniverse, grounding her somewhat in the cosmic sense of existence.

Perhaps Sylviana's greatest weakness, is Magic. She has next to no resistance to magical effects, and is so helpless against magic spells by default that she wears a bright red enchanted waistcloth to ward off magical effects. however, this cannot completely protect her, repeated attempts at hexing her can wear down the protection it offers.

Magical effects can also cloud her connection to the Omniverse, causing her powers to become difficult to impossible to use, (depending on situation) and keeping her from realizing reality warping is taking place (if in effect), however, due to the radically different way her powers manifest, general power negator technology has only a very limited effect on her, requiring a special device to be designed in order to suppress her through technology. Since such a device would be extremely difficult to produce, even more so than regular negators, so her enemies will generally attempt magical attack first.

A general negator CAN however, prevent her from reaching the higher power levels accessible when she pushes herself beyond normal operating capacity, hence weakening her.

Finally, Unbeknownst to her, Sylviana is not easy to kill permanently. Upon death, there is a very high chance her consciousness will ascend to an omniversal level, transforming her into a cosmic being. In this state she would have access to all the knowledge in the omniverse, however it would come at the cost of any ability to act. She'd be godlike in knowledge but completely helpless otherwise.

This state however, would only last so long, eventually she'd be forced back into mortal form, forgetting anything she learned while ascended, and possibly suffering other setbacks, such as further memory loss, temporary difficulty using her powers, or being trapped in a 6 year old body.

SKILLS AND EQUIPMENT

Sylviana is an extremely talented Physicist, Programmer and Inventor, achieving superhuman feats of mental information processing, far beyond human abilities. Able to calculate vast complex equations in her head, while entering the information into a computer system at high speed for even further processing, she's become well known in the scientific and mathematical community even at her young age. She is a skilled and well trained martial artist as well, although not much exceeding what is normally possible for non superhumans.
Formerly a user of dual energy sabers, she's forgone weaponry in favor of all out power channeling. Her red waistcloth is warded, and provides some limited protection vs her primary weakness, Magic.

WEAKNESSES

While very powerful, and possessing the ability to see future attacks, Sylviana is far from an invulnerable type. Her body is only so much more durable and resilient than the average human, if she took a superpowered punch unmitigated, she would be seeing serious hospital time from the injuries sustained. If an enemy is able to randomize their attacks somehow, or mask their "future signature" with some sort of time manipulation, her precognition won't help her much.

In addition, Magic is a pretty crippling weakness for her, which is in fact the reason for her sash. It's warded to provide a bit of extra protection.

While "immune" to normal mental invasion due to the way the universal secrets manifest in her mind, She isn't immune to direct mental attack, things which project psychic energy one way only. Her strong will and protector devices mean it would take repeated attempts to get past her resistances, but enough tries, and she'll eventually start feeling the pain of direct psionic blasts.

Controlling her mind or body IS possible furthermore, through voodoo magic or the like, which works very indirectly. Carefully applied technology can also achieve this, however it would need to be calibrated/constructed with special methods to avoid it being overloaded on activation. (So you'd need to make a device designed to control her in particular, not easy but definitely not impossible) Devices designed to control only the body do not share this restriction, although her powers would not be able to be activated by the technology in this state of control (they depend on her mind).

People with power drain abilities can weaken her severely if given the time to siphon enough energy while she's channeling, during a recent blood moon she was defeated by eclipse when she was drained to the point of exhaustion, and collapsed. She was saved by another hero who granted her enough energy to escape, and make a tactical retreat. Her energies will recharge over time however, as they come from the Omniverse itself, not her body.
